UW Conflict of Interest Program Manager Office of Research Policy CONFLICTS OF INTEREST University Hat Kelly Ullrick, J.D. UW Conflict of Interest Program Manager Office of Research Policy UW Graduate School kullrick@grad.wisc.edu

What is a Financial Conflict of Interest? A conflict of interest exists when an investigator has a significant financial interest that could lead an independent observer to reasonably question whether the design, conduct or reporting of research might be influenced by the possibility of personal gain (individual or immediate family)

UW Perspective The University encourages faculty and staff to: Engage in outside activities Share expertise Transfer intellectual property to the private sector The University asserts that: Conflicts of interest are common and frequently unavoidable Conflicts of interest are not inherently “bad” Conflicts of interest can often be managed by using a series of best practices, i.e., management plans

Significant Financial Interests OUTSIDE ACTIVITIES OF MONETARY VALUE, including but not limited to: Compensation for outside activities exceeding $10,000 in any single year; likely $5000 soon Equity interest that exceeds $20,000 or that exceeds 5% ownership interest in a publicly held entity; this threshold may also change soon ANY interest in a privately held entity; Any leadership position

Individual Obligations Complete and submit an annual outside activities disclosure Fulfills State of WI, UWS and Federal requirements Revise the annual report whenever there is significant change in: Outside activities or significant financial interests Relationships with outside enterprises Significant changes in research activities including sponsored research

UW COI Committee Responsibilities Reviews all OAR submissions made on a yearly basis (~9500/y) and also any updates Determines whether conflict situations exist that may require management (~500/y) Assigns management using financial thresholds and consideration of nexus between university activities (federal funding and/or human subjects research) and outside activities (~400 active management plans) Investigator interviews and committee experience contribute to assignments

Management Plans Provisions in a Management Plan include: Disclose significant financial interests in publications and presentations Disclose significant financial interests to students, staff, and co-investigators Disclose proposed research support from any outside entity to the Dean’s Office Obtain written facilities use agreements before use occurs Have oversight of any purchases from outside entity Complete annual review of management plan with Chair ***Provide timely updates of activities report***

Management Plans II IF … you engage in Human Subjects Research, the following provision is included in your Management Plan: Absent written approval from the COI Committee, you cannot serve as principal investigator (PI), co-investigator (co-PI), or key personnel for a human subjects protocol reviewed by a UW-Madison IRB if the outside entity: sponsors the study, OR owns or licenses a technology tested in the study

Exception? … Maybe The COI Committee may grant you an exception to these restrictions on participation in human subjects research Exceptions are ONLY granted for specific protocol Your Dean’s Office must approve and submit an exception request on your behalf to the COI Committee Very rare – may be granted if, for example, an individual is uniquely qualified by virtue of expertise or experience to participate in the research
